Club Delphi  
    FTP   CCD     Buscar   Trucos   Trabajo   Foros

Retroceder   Foros Club Delphi > Principal > Impresión
Registrarse FAQ Miembros Calendario Guía de estilo Temas de Hoy

Respuesta
 
Herramientas Buscar en Tema Desplegado
  #1  
Antiguo 09-03-2005
Jose Manuel Jose Manuel is offline
Miembro
 
Registrado: may 2003
Posts: 112
Poder: 21
Jose Manuel Va por buen camino
Pasar contenido fichero a un campo memo

Trabajando con Delphi6 y QuickReport 3, podrías decirme como hago para pasar el contenido de un fichero del correo electrónico guardado en un directorio con la extensión *.msg a un campo memo.

La ruta del fichero a leer, está guardado en un campo llamado docword1.text por ejemplo: docword1.text = d:\copia_correos\prueba_correo.msg

Lo que quiero es ver el contenido del fichero prueba_corre.msg y no el nombre del fichero, que es lo que me sale con está instrucción.

Gracias a todos de antemano, y un saludo

Jose Manuel García


Código:
   
Si utilizo esten ejemplo, leo el nombre del fichero, y yo quiero leer el contenido del fichero :

procedure TQR_Carpeta.QRBand1BeforePrint(Sender: TQRCustomBand;
  var PrintBand: Boolean);
begin

  QRExprMemo_email.lines.add(docword1.text);

end;
Responder Con Cita
  #2  
Antiguo 15-03-2005
pijo pijo is offline
Miembro
 
Registrado: sep 2003
Ubicación: Barcelona, casi
Posts: 56
Poder: 21
pijo Va por buen camino
Has probado con esta otra:

QRExprMemo_email.lines.loadfromfile(docword1.text);

ánimos
__________________
Ánimos.
Responder Con Cita
  #3  
Antiguo 15-03-2005
Jose Manuel Jose Manuel is offline
Miembro
 
Registrado: may 2003
Posts: 112
Poder: 21
Jose Manuel Va por buen camino
he hecho la prueba y no me funciona ya que traduce el fichero por signos ilegibles, tal vez por tratarse de un fichero con extensión *.msg

Lo he arreglado, pasando el fichero a una variable, y desde allí al campo memo, es casi lo mismo que tu me dices, pero con un paso más.

Código:
 fichero_a_leer:='';
 fichero_a_leer:= loadfile(docword1.text);
 QRExprMemo_email.lines.add(fichero_a_leer);

Bueno, seguire intentando mejorar el proceso.

Un saludo, y gracias por responder.
Jose Manuel
Responder Con Cita
Respuesta



Normas de Publicación
no Puedes crear nuevos temas
no Puedes responder a temas
no Puedes adjuntar archivos
no Puedes editar tus mensajes

El código vB está habilitado
Las caritas están habilitado
Código [IMG] está habilitado
Código HTML está deshabilitado
Saltar a Foro


La franja horaria es GMT +2. Ahora son las 05:09:34.


Powered by vBulletin® Version 3.6.8
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
Traducción al castellano por el equipo de moderadores del Club Delphi
Copyright 1996-2007 Club Delphi